The sign-up procedure for is in fact pretty long: it took me about 20 to 30 minutes to complete, so make certain you set aside time to complete it since if you stop mid-sign-up and exit your internet browser, it will not conserve your answers and you’ll have to start all over once again.

You can register by clicking any of the green buttons on the homepage, which will ask you to confirm what kind of therapy you have an interest in, though as we said before if you click anything besides talk therapy, you’ll be rerouted to one of’s other websites.
From there, you’ll be asked a series of questions in a consumption questionnaire about your gender identity, age, sexual preference, and relationship status. It is worth noting that the business supplies a variety of options for describing your gender identity and sexual preference. For example, you can pick from lady, guy, non-binary, transfeminine, transmasculine, agender, “I don’t understand”, “Prefer not to state”, and “Other” for explaining your gender identity. Relatively, gives users more options to explain their gender than Talkspace does. In detailing your sexual orientation, you are offered the alternatives of directly, gay, lesbian, bi/pan, “Choose not to state”, “Questioning”, queer, asexual, “I don’t understand”, and “Other”.

After the questions about your identity and spiritual affiliation, you will be asked to complete questions about your mental health history, such as whether you have ever been in treatment before and what led you to therapy today. Options for what led you to therapy include “I have actually been feeling depressed”, “My state of mind is disrupting my job/school efficiency”, “I am grieving”, and 10 other choices. Then, you will be asked what your expectations are from your therapist, such as a therapist who listens, explores your past, teaches your brand-new abilities, appoints you homework, and more.

The platform will ask you to rate your current physical health and eating routines from great, fair, and poor.

Then, it will ask you if you are experiencing frustrating unhappiness or depression. Following this, there will be a couple of questions from the Patient Health Survey, or the PHQ-9, an assessment utilized to evaluate for anxiety.

You will be asked if you are presently used as well as how typically you drink alcohol. When the last time you thought about suicide was– if ever, other screening concerns towards the end include if you have any issues with intimacy and.

In addition to depression, it asks you if you are experiencing anxiety or panic attacks, or chronic discomfort. Other group questions include how you would rank your present financial status on the same excellent, fair, or bad scale.

ADHD is usually a lifetime disorder that begins when a person is a child or a teen. These early signs and symptoms will typically include the hallmarks symptoms of the problem however as a specific starts to change right into the adult years, so too will the condition advance and also the signs you might have been made use of to when you were more youthful might not be as visible or as normal as you as soon as believed.

For those dealing with ADHD, grown-up signs might come to be harder to manage and also if you are not sure what you need to be looking for, you could be managing unneeded troubles that could be easily avoided with the right therapy approach as well as coping techniques. Even harder, some adults may establish ADHD when they are older and might not recognize the symptoms when they begin.

If you are a grown-up with ADHD or believe that you may have created ADHD recently, here is a checklist that covers several of the signs that adults with ADHD might experience.

As we stated above, ADHD symptoms are a lot different in adulthood than they remain in youth or throughout teenage years, regardless of whether or not the individual began revealing signs and symptoms beforehand or later in life.

For instance, most ADHD kids’s symptoms are commonly identified when children are around nine or 10 as it is easy to start determining youngsters that appear symptoms such as impulsivity and hyperactivity, which can often lead to a lack of ability to focus and also stay arranged. This can cause school-related and home-related issues appearing such as dealing with in between the affected kid as well as their parents or brother or sisters, damaged things or unfinished research or chores, and anxiety on all sides. These concerns can then result in discovering impairments, self-confidence concerns, as well as social problems. Thankfully sufficient, there are plenty of sources around to aid youngsters with ADHD quickly recover and also achieve success as they continue if the disorder is caught swiftly.

When kids with ADHD reach the teenage phase, these signs and symptoms begin to develop into a lot more serious issues as adolescence starts and also social demands start to enhance. What when may have been basic domestic as well as scholastic problems can grow far more serious as well as might possibly develop into issues such as truancy, existing, escaping, or committing crimes. Additionally, teens with ADHD might establish various other mental wellness issues such as clinical depression or anxiety, which can include more issues as the teen battles to handle both at the same time. Although the ability to treat teenage ADHD is still possible as well as quite available, it may provide some problems if the young adult concerned is handling some of the major issues listed above and rejecting treatment or medication.

In both on the internet therapy and in-person therapy, your counselor will certainly integrate various methods right into your treatment strategy. As an example, cognitive-behavioral therapy is used to challenge and change adverse thoughts (cognitions) with healthy and balanced behaviors. Various other methods consist of dialectical behavior therapy, social treatment, psychodynamic treatment, emotion-focused therapy, and also family members treatment.

How much does therapy cost?

Conventional in person therapy generally costs $150-250 per session, while online therapy ranges from $60-90 per week (billed every 4 weeks). With face-to-face treatment, you’re paying for one online counseling session weekly, and also you generally can not call your specialist between sessions. With online treatment, you’re paying for one live treatment session per week, along with the capability to message your therapist 24/7.
